Loaded Tater Tot Skewers

Featured in Perfect Little Bites.

Loaded Tater Tot Skewers are a fun and easy-to-make treat ideal for gatherings or family meals. Crispy baked tater tots are threaded onto skewers, topped with freshly grated cheddar cheese, crispy bacon bits, and chopped green onions. Once baked to golden, cheesy perfection, these skewers are served with a dollop of sour cream for dipping. Simple yet packed with flavor, these skewers are a crowd-pleaser your guests will love!

Ingredients

  • Frozen tater tots: the foundation of this recipe look for a brand that promises extra crispiness for best results
  • Freshly grated cheddar cheese: pre-shredded has anticaking agents that prevent proper melting so grating your own makes a huge difference in texture and flavor
  • Bacon: finely chopped provides that savory smoky flavor that makes loaded potatoes so addictive choose thickcut for more substantial bacon bits
  • Green onions: add freshness color and a mild oniony bite that balances the richness of the other ingredients
  • Sour cream: serves as the perfect cooling dip use full fat for the creamiest experience

Step-by-Step Instructions

Bake the Tater Tots:
Follow package instructions to achieve perfectly crispy tots I bake mine at 425°F for 28 minutes making sure to flip them halfway through which ensures even browning on all sides The extra crispiness is crucial since the tots will soften slightly when topped later
Cool and Skewer:
Allow the tots to cool just enough to handle about 3 minutes Thread 4 to 6 tots onto each wooden skewer leaving a small space at the bottom for a handle The number depends on the size of your tots and desired portion but be consistent for even cooking of the toppings
Arrange and Top:
Place the skewered tots on a parchmentlined baking sheet ensuring they dont touch Carefully sprinkle generous amounts of freshly grated cheddar followed by the chopped bacon and half of your green onions The layering order matters for proper melting and adherence
Final Bake:
Return the skewers to the oven for that crucial 5 to 7 minute final bake Watch closely as you want the cheese fully melted but not burned The bacon should become slightly crisp and the entire skewer should look deliciously golden
Garnish and Serve:
Remove from oven and immediately sprinkle with remaining green onions while the cheese is still hot enough for them to slightly adhere Arrange on a serving platter with small cups of sour cream for dipping The contrast of hot skewers and cool cream creates the perfect bite

Make-Ahead Options

These loaded skewers can be prepped in stages to make entertaining easier. Bake the tater tots up to a day in advance, store in an airtight container in the refrigerator, then reheat at 400°F for 5-7 minutes until crisp again before proceeding with the toppings. You can also have all toppings chopped and ready in separate containers. This approach saves valuable time when hosting and ensures you're not stuck in the kitchen during your own gathering.

Creative Variations

The basic recipe is just the beginning. Try a southwestern version with pepper jack cheese, chorizo instead of bacon, and a sprinkle of cilantro. For a breakfast-inspired option, top with scrambled egg bits and breakfast sausage crumbles. Vegetarian guests will appreciate a version with plant-based bacon bits, diced roasted red peppers, and chives. The versatility of this base recipe allows you to match the flavor profile to your meal theme or personal preferences.

Serving Suggestions

While sour cream is the classic dipping companion, consider offering a selection of dips to please different palates. Ranch dressing, sriracha mayo, or guacamole all pair beautifully with the skewers. For a more substantial meal, serve alongside a simple green salad or vegetable crudités to balance the richness. These skewers also make an excellent accompaniment to grilled meats at a barbecue, providing a more interesting alternative to standard potato sides.

Frequently Asked Questions

→ Can I use homemade tater tots instead of frozen ones?

Yes, you can use homemade tater tots. Just make sure they hold their shape and are crispy enough for skewering after baking.

→ What can I substitute for cheddar cheese?

You can use any melting cheese such as mozzarella, Monterey Jack, or Colby for a different flavor profile.

→ How do I prevent the tater tots from falling off the skewers?

Allow the tater tots to cool slightly after baking so they firm up before threading them onto the skewers gently.

→ Can I add more toppings?

Absolutely! Feel free to add jalapeños, diced tomatoes, or even a drizzle of ranch dressing for extra flavor.

→ What can I serve alongside these skewers?

These skewers go well with dips like ranch, barbecue sauce, or even a spicy sriracha mayo for a bold contrast.

Loaded Tater Tot Skewers

Tater tots topped with cheese, bacon, and green onions for a quick and tasty snack.

Prep Time
10 Minutes
Cook Time
25 Minutes
Total Time
35 Minutes
By: Rose

Category: Starters & Snacks

Difficulty: Easy

Cuisine: American

Yield: 8 Servings

Dietary: Gluten-Free

Ingredients

→ Main Ingredients

01 48 frozen tater tots
02 1/2 cup freshly grated cheddar cheese
03 8 slices bacon, finely chopped
04 2 green onions, chopped
05 Sour cream, to taste

Instructions

Step 01

Preheat the oven and follow the package instructions to bake the tater tots. Bake at 425°F for 28 minutes, flipping them halfway through.

Step 02

Remove the tater tots from the oven and allow them to cool for a few minutes until they are safe to handle.

Step 03

Thread 4 to 6 tater tots onto each skewer and arrange them on a parchment-lined baking sheet.

Step 04

Sprinkle grated cheese over the tater tots, followed by bacon bits, and half of the chopped green onions.

Step 05

Return the baking sheet to the oven and bake for an additional 5 to 7 minutes until the cheese is melted.

Step 06

Remove the skewers from the oven, garnish with the remaining green onions, and serve with sour cream on the side.
